Finally finished last year's ducks out of the freezer so I took Amber out today. There was not much flying but there were lots of Bufflehead and some Goldeneye in front of me.  I did not have my seaduck card yet so figured I'd give the GE a pass if they came close. Down the bay were some Mallards with absolutely no interest in coming my way. Luckily,  just before 8, a group of seven Wigeon decided to drop into my decoys out of nowhere.  I should have knocked down five but I missed one on the way out after a quick reload.

Amber did a great job waiting in the blind so I sent her out after the Mallards flew off in different directions. On her second retrieve, she decided to grab two of them.

Finally got her out again for our second hunt.  Had a bunch of Mallards nearby when I got to the bay so we had to stay a bit back from the water.  Of course a bunch swam by at twenty yards five minutes before shooting time. Got to watch a Goldeneye eating little crabs at first light from about 25 yards away but I wasn't ready to spook the other birds up so gave him a pass.

I ended up knocking down two Bufflehead, one got away as my swatters kept missing her in the middle of the swarm.   :( I also got a beautiful drake Common Goldeneye and two Mallards, I missed one other as it rocketed by me.

I might try the outside beach tomorrow to see if there are any Harlequins about.
